Optimal Soil pH for Chocolate Mint
Understanding the optimal soil pH for chocolate mint is crucial for cultivating healthy plants and maximizing flavor. This section delves into the specific pH range that supports robust growth, ensuring your chocolate mint thrives in a suitable environment. By following these guidelines, you can create the ideal conditions for your plants to flourish.
Test Soil pH: Aim for a pH between 6.0 and 7.0.
Amend Soil: Mix in compost or well-rotted manure.
Loosen Soil: Use a garden fork to aerate the soil.

Container Selection for Chocolate Mint
Choosing the right container is crucial for successfully growing chocolate mint plants. The ideal pot not only provides adequate space for root development but also ensures proper drainage and aeration. Understanding these factors will help you create an optimal environment for your chocolate mint to thrive.
Choose a Container: Use a pot with drainage holes or select a garden bed.
Fill with Soil: Add potting soil, leaving space for the plants.
Plant Seeds or Cuttings: Space them about 12 inches apart.
Water Thoroughly: Ensure the soil is moist but not soggy.

Chocolate Mint Plant Care Guidelines
Caring for chocolate mint plants requires attention to their unique needs to ensure robust growth and flavor. From selecting the right soil to managing watering and sunlight, understanding these guidelines will help you cultivate a thriving chocolate mint garden. Follow these essential care tips to enjoy a bountiful harvest of this aromatic herb.
Water Regularly: Keep the soil moist but avoid overwatering.
Fertilize: Use a balanced fertilizer every 4-6 weeks during the growing season.
Prune: Trim back overgrown stems to encourage bushier growth.

Chocolate Mint Plant Challenges
Growing chocolate mint can be a rewarding endeavor, but it comes with its own set of challenges. From managing its vigorous growth to addressing potential pest issues, understanding these obstacles is essential for cultivating healthy plants. This section will explore common difficulties faced by gardeners and offer practical solutions to ensure your chocolate mint thrives.
| Pest/Disease | Symptoms | Treatment |
|---|---|---|
| Aphids | Curling leaves | Spray with insecticidal soap |
| Powdery Mildew | White powdery spots | Improve air circulation |
| Root Rot | Wilting plants | Ensure proper drainage |
